The Under Sink Water Extraction Process: What You Can Expect
When you call us for under sink water extraction, you can trust our team to follow a proven process that will get your home back to normal as quickly as possible. Here’s what you can expect:
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our team will assess the situation and develop a plan to extract the water and dry out your property. We’ll use specialized equipment to measure moisture levels and identify the source of the leak.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use powerful pumps and vacuum equipment to extract the water from your property. This may involve removing wet carpet, drywall and other materials to prevent further damage.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use industrial-grade dehumidifiers and air movers to dry out your property and prevent mold and mildew growth.
Step 4: Cleaning and Restoration
Once the property is dry, we’ll clean and restore any affected areas, including carpet hardwood and drywall.
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ure that the property is completely dry and free of any remaining water or moisture. We’ll also remove any remaining equipment and materials to leave your home looking like new.

Warning Signs You Need Under Sink Water Extraction
Ignoring the warning signs of under sink water extraction can lead to costly repairs and even health hazards. Here are some signs that you need our services: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Strong, persistent odors can show the presence of mold and mildew, which can grow in damp environments. If you notice a musty smell that won’t go away, it’s time to call us for under sink water extraction.
Water Stains on Ceilings and Walls
Water stains can show a leak or burst pipe, which can lead to under sink water extraction. If you notice water stains on your ceilings or walls, contact us immediately.
Warped or Buckled Flooring
Warped or buckled flooring can show that the subfloor is damp, which can lead to mold and mildew growth. If you notice any changes in your flooring, contact us for under sink water extraction.
Unusual Sounds or Leaks
Unusual sounds or leaks can show a problem with your pipes or plumbing system. If you notice any unusual sounds or leaks, contact us for under sink water extraction.
High Water Bills
Unexpectedly high water bills can show a leak or burst pipe, which can lead to under sink water extraction. If you notice a sudden increase in your water bills, contact us for under sink water extraction.
Ice or Frost on Pipes
Ice or frost on pipes can show that the pipe is frozen, which can burst and lead to under sink water extraction. If you notice ice or frost on your pipes, contact us immediately.
